To run this city builder smoothly, an entry-level GPU like the GTX 1650 or RX 6500 XT is recommended. This game is designed to be accessible, making it suitable for casual players and those with lower-end hardware. With these GPUs, you can expect to achieve good performance at 1080p on medium settings, ensuring a pleasant gameplay experience without major frame rate drops.
For users with more powerful graphics cards, such as the GTX 1660 or RX 6600, you can comfortably bump up the settings to high and aim for 1440p resolution. The game is not particularly demanding, so even mid-range GPUs will handle it well, allowing for a more visually pleasing experience with enhanced details. Overall, it’s a great choice for both casual gamers and strategy enthusiasts, providing an engaging gameplay experience without requiring top-tier hardware.
